Onboarding — Tablewright report builder

Sorting in Tablewright reports must be stable: rows with equal keys keep their original order. The legacy comparator was not stable, so some saved reports rely on a shim. Don't remove the shim without checking the migration tracker. To access the tracker's protected settings page, enter the contractor recovery passphrase shown below.

vault phrase of tagag-fawef = lammir-ulaiel-oliax-belox-eliox-ulaok-gilael-norys-holox-fenir

Night-shift staff: Floor 4 of the Tellhaven Building opens this week. After 21:00, access is via the rear stairwell only; the lifts are locked out overnight during the settling period. Complete a walk-through of the new floor once per shift and log it. The stairwell keypad accepts the code below.

badge for yahop-fawep: bdg-XBKXI-68071

## Postmortem: The Stale Cache Saga

If anyone mentions "the Febrile Friday incident," this is it. Our Cachewright layer kept serving week-old listings because invalidation events silently dropped. Fix: we now verify cache purges against the Ledgerline audit service on every deploy. To run the verification script locally, you'll need the key below.

app token of fajop-fahif = qvz4-AnML

Heads up: if the Lintrock baseline file in the Quarrow repo drifts from main, CI fails with a "stale baseline" error even when the code is fine. Quick fix is to regenerate the baseline on a clean checkout and re-push. If a customer build is blocked, confirm the failing run matches the token below before escalating.

build token for yadug-yagag: htk21_c863c33eb8b82c0c9c152

## Read-Replica Lag Alarm

Plugins built on the Fernbridge data API read from replicas that may lag the primary by up to 30 seconds under normal load. The lag alarm fires when replication delay exceeds 120 seconds for five consecutive minutes; during an active alarm, write-then-read flows in your plugin may return stale data. Design for eventual consistency and retry with backoff. To report suspected lag beyond the alarm thresholds, contact the platform team.

escalation mailbox, bagef-bagag: oliax.drumir.jorath@crelvolabs.test